The Adult ADHD Self-Report Scale (ASRS-v1.1) Symptom Checklist was developed in conjunction with the World Health Organization (WHO), and the Workgroup on Adult ADHD that included the following team of psychiatrists and researchers: Lenard Adler, MD Associate Professor of Psychiatry and Neurology New York University Medical School, Ronald C. Kessler, PhD Professor, Department of Health Care Policy Harvard Medical School, Thomas Spencer, MD Associate Professor of PsychiatryHarvard Medical School. Attention-deficit hyperactivity disorder (ADHD) can't be diagnosed with a physical test, like a blood test or an X-ray. Instead, a health professional uses an evaluation process to diagnose ADHD. During the evaluation, a professional gathers information about you or your child to determine if the criteria for ADHD are met.
